2010-04-30 7 views
4

Je suis nouveau à Drupal et j'essaie de créer un nœud (appelons-le enfant) qui ne sera réellement accessible que lorsqu'on clique sur un autre nœud (nous l'appellerons parent). Lorsque vous fermez la fenêtre enfant, je souhaite que la fenêtre parent soit actualisée.Drupal supprimer javascript du lien HTML complet

En dehors de Drupal, qui est facile:

<a onclick="window.close(); window.opener.location.reload();" href="#">Click to close this window</a> 

Cependant, quand je tape ce dans le corps d'un nœud en utilisant HTML complet, il supprime encore le texte onclick de mon poste. Comment puis-je inclure javascript dans le corps d'un nœud comme celui-ci? Y a-t-il un module spécial dont j'ai besoin?

Merci!

+1

Nevermind. J'ai répondu à ma propre question: Utilisez le filtre d'entrée PHP au lieu de HTML complet et vous êtes prêt à partir. – Jen

Répondre

2

Vous pouvez personnaliser les filtres d'entrée et créer les vôtres pour fournir plus d'options.

L'utilisation du filtre d'entrée PHP n'est pas une bonne idée sauf si vous voulez vraiment entrer PHP.
Aussi, vous ne voudrez peut-être pas donner à tous les administrateurs qui devraient faire des liens avec JavsScript un accès à l'écriture de code PHP sur le site.